On Mon, 4 Apr 2005 00:39, Denis Fokin wrote:
> The problem with LAN access was solved.
> The cause of this problem was behaviour of RAS client in Windows Mobile
> 2003 Client assumes, that he will connect to MS-style RAS server and sends
> ugly "CLIENT" string To workarund this behaviour I have added following
> stings into /etc/ppp/ppp.conf file:

FYI - PDA's with MS Pocket PC software do this over wired connections too.
